How much does it cost to join the Restaurant & Hospitality Skillnet?

The Restaurant & Hospitality Skillnet is FREE to join.

Who can join the Restaurant & Hospitality Skillnet?

Employers or those working in the restaurant & hospitality industry.

How frequently are the courses run?

Courses are run from January – June and September – December.

Where are the courses run?

Locations vary on the demand for training. Dublin and Cork are the most frequent locations for classroom training. We also offer virtual training programmes.

Does the network provide in company training?

Yes. In company training can happen throughout the year.

What is the cost of each course?

Each course price is listed under the specific training event page. Member companies can avail of member discount.

Who can attend the training courses?

Anyone who is currently employed within the restaurant & hospitality industry.

Skills Connect courses are designed for people who are currently unemployed.

How can I make payment for a course?

Payments can be made online via the training event page or by EFT once an invoice is requested.

What is the general layout of a training day?

The training day starts at 9.45am, tea/coffee break at around 11.15am, lunch at 1/1.30pm, training finishes approx. 4.30pm.

This can vary course to course. Please see the event page for specific start and finish times.

What do I bring with me to a training event?

Please bring a notepad, pen and calculator with you.
